Transaction f43df62636b84470e8f8419762667ec7bfd93d18d55eb41aee3a2c745a11f85f
1 Input
2 Outputs
- f43df62636b84470e8f8419762667ec7bfd93d18d55eb41aee3a2c745a11f85f:0
- f43df62636b84470e8f8419762667ec7bfd93d18d55eb41aee3a2c745a11f85f:1
value 1356398
address 1PDFf4bbXhLNsupy15UtrRkUchNvSExMbQ
value 450000
address 1ATRMoQQRA5oPW5c3LRNxZu3tyfsSTFK2Q